Why Calculating Area Loss Matters
Key Insights
Accurate area measurement supports several key aspects:
- Cost estimation — knowing exact surface areas helps avoid under- or overestimating materials.
- Design precision — space lost to waste or misalignment affects layout and functionality.
- Compliance and permits — builders and contractors rely on precise dimensions for regulation and approvals.
- Performance tracking — monitoring changes in floor area can indicate structural shifts or wear over time.
How to Minimize Flächenverlust in Practical Applications
To reduce area loss like 240 cm² to 165 cm² (i.e., 75 cm²), consider:
- Choosing materials with tighter tolerances
- Planning cuts and placements with precision tools
- Allowing extra for adjustments and tolerances
- Regularly verifying measurements during installation
Even minor improvements can collectively save significant space and cost over large-scale projects.
